What does Ignorantly mean?

Definitions for Ignorantly
ig·no·rant·ly

Princeton's WordNet

  1. ignorantlyadverb

    in ignorance; in an ignorant manner

    "they lived ignorantly in their own small world"

Wiktionary

  1. ignorantlyadverb

    In an ignorant manner.

  2. ignorantlyadverb

    Accidentally.

Samuel Johnson's Dictionary

  1. Ignorantlyadverb

    Without knowledge; unskilfully; without information.

    Etymology: from ignorant.

    The greatest and most cruel foes we have,
    Are those whom you would ignorantly save. Dryden.

    When a poet, an orator, or a painter has performed ad mirably, we sometimes mistake his blunders for beauties, and are so ignorantly fond as to copy after them. Isaac Watts.

Webster Dictionary

  1. Ignorantlyadverb

    in a ignorant manner; without knowledge; inadvertently
